Loud Forest drop new single ‘Miracle’.
Loud Forest is made up of husband and wife team Bernard and Rachel Chadwick. Their sound is a mix of pop and rock steeped with love and artisanship. The duo was formed when [...]
Copyright © 2026 Blog at WordPress.com.